Frequently Asked Questions

What costs should be included when splitting a fishing trip?

Typically fuel, bait, ice, launch fees, and any tips for a guide should be totaled and split evenly, though some groups also split gear rental or license fees.

Should the boat owner pay less since they own the boat?

Many groups choose to exclude the boat owner from splitting fuel costs, or reduce their share slightly to account for wear and maintenance on their vessel — you can adjust the total accordingly.

How do we handle uneven trip lengths or fuel use?

For most day trips, splitting total costs evenly per person is simplest. For longer or highly variable trips, consider tracking actual fuel gallons used and splitting based on that instead.
